Output abd54203fc3f77a79e29b5ef39171de7ebff73ba745f71c69c463127f294b38f:0

value
49801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71d08519f9eb2e50822df95347dcebe183689fe5 OP_EQUAL
address
3C4p5SRaZTX91eSaXud4Z3z868zXNEP5NL
transaction
abd54203fc3f77a79e29b5ef39171de7ebff73ba745f71c69c463127f294b38f
confirmations
239130
spent
true